Algeria and Germany signed a new natural gas supply agreement on Thursday evening in Berlin, between the Sonatrach complex and the German company VNG. This took place during the official visit of Algerian President Abdelmadjid Tebboune to Germany. Algerian Minister of Energy, Mohamed Arkab, emphasized that the agreement reflects the strength of the partnership and boosts cooperation in the hydrocarbons sector, especially in natural gas, to support energy security and stabilize gas markets. Meanwhile, German official Frank Vitzel pointed out that this agreement opens new horizons for collaboration between the two countries, reaffirming Algeria’s role as a trusted partner in the global energy market.
